**Roadway Maintenance Leader I (APR) / Equipment Operator II - Forestry Transportation**

**Job Number***:
**47377**

In the winter, you will act in the Leader I role. The role of the Leader is to be a working foreman in charge of a crew engaged in performing many differing aspects of the snow and ice program. The incumbent is responsible for the work performed by the members of the crew, ensuring compliance to all methods and procedures with respect to the task being performed.

***In the EOII role during the summer months, you will be involved with skilled work which involves the operation and maintenance of forestry vehicles and equipment on the Forestry Transportation team. The work entails responsibility for the safe and efficient operation and maintenance of the forestry equipment and heavy duty trucks. This role will also operate equipment requiring a significant degree of skill and knowledge about Urban Forestry Best Management Practices. The primary role will be operating the stump grinders.

***Duties will include:

- Supervise and direct staff daily in the field; participates with the Supervisor, in evaluating staff, as well as providing feedback and effective recommendations into the disciplinary process of subordinates
- Provides employee verbal performance management
- Coach and mentor field staff in a way that creates a culture for growth and development
- Evaluate the current capabilities and productivity of individual crew members and identifying training and development needs
- Promote a safe work environment
- Ensure all staff are trained on all of the tasks and equipment that they are asked to use to perform their work
- Monitor the performance of staff and provide feedback as required
- Set performance expectations and escalate to Supervisor
- Conducting and attending regular staff meetings, ensuring safety and cultural commitments are addressed, as well as section, work and culture expectations
- Day to day crew leadership in a variety of related duties
- Leads crew to various job sites in relation to predetermined schedules, assesses field conditions upon arrival, directs the setup of equipment and manpower and initiates appropriate traffic control and related safety measures as required
- Participates in equipment operations, labouring activities etc, as required
- Ensure appropriate and effective delivery of work, take into consideration time, quality and cost/budget
- Oversee the training, scheduling and deployment of personnel to accomplish the work in compliance with OH&S Alberta and City Standards Operations procedures
- Render professional advice, opinions, assistance and services to the supervisor and LD2 as required
- Work with the supervisor, to define and carry out the work plan for the area/district
- Operate a tow behind and a walk behind stump grinder
- Able to update the tree inventory using Davey Tree Keeper
- Assist with special events and deliveries as needed
- Operate a 2 ton crane truck to assist with tree stake removal as needed
- Operate a crane truck as needed to assist with log pick up and disposal
- Operate a front end loader and forklift as needed
- Perform other duties as required

**Qualifications**:

- Grade 12 supplemented by supervisory experience/training
- A minimum of 3 years experience with Forestry and/or Snow and Ice Operations including operation of all vehicles and associated equipment is required
- At Least 1 year of Forestry experience must be with Urban Forestry
- Skid Steer/ Front end loader certificate, stump grinder training, tractor training
- Good knowledge of the methods and practices used in servicing and maintaining equipment
- Physical strength and agility sufficient to perform the work of this position
- Considerable knowledge of the methods, practices and rules of the safe operation of the assigned equipment and occupational hazards applicable to the work
- Ability to respond to inquiries/complaints in a manner that is conciliatory and sensitive to the needs of the public
- WHMIS Training, Emergency First Aid Certificate, Chainsaw Training
- Eligibility for a 12,300 kg City of Edmonton Driving Permit
- Ability to wear respiratory protection as required
- Ability to complete task cards, work records and interpret work assignments
- Demonstrate service excellence, embracing diversity and promoting inclusiveness
- Demonstrate alignment with the Cultural Commitments of Safe, Helpful, Accountable, Integrated and Excellent, fostering an environment for others to do the same. For more information on the City’s Cultural Commitments, please visit edmonton.ca/our-culture
- Demonstrate the foundational competencies, key behaviours and attributes of the City’s six leadership competencies: Courage, Inclusivity, Values-Based Influencer, Collaborative Networker, Systems Thinker and Creative Innovator. For more information on the City’s leadership competencies, please visit edmonton.ca/our-culture
